Common Refrigerator Problems in Westlands

1. Fridge Not Cooling

A refrigerator that is running but not cooling properly can have several causes, including:

  • Refrigerant leakage
  • Blocked airflow
  • Faulty thermostat
  • Compressor problems
  • Dirty condenser coils
  • Defective evaporator fan
  • Faulty condenser fan
  • Damaged door gasket
  • Defrost-system failure
  • Electronic control-board problems

The technician should establish the actual cause before adding refrigerant or replacing expensive components.

2. Fridge Making Unusual Noises

Some operational sounds are normal, but sudden or unusually loud noises may indicate a mechanical problem.

Possible causes include a failing fan motor, compressor problem, loose component, damaged fan blade, or obstruction.

3. Refrigerator Leaking Water

Water inside or underneath a refrigerator can result from a blocked defrost drain, damaged drain pan, ice buildup, leaking water line, or other drainage problem.

A professional technician can locate the source and correct it before water damages flooring or surrounding cabinets.

4. Fridge Not Switching On

A completely dead refrigerator may have a problem with:

  • Power supply
  • Plug or cable
  • Fuse
  • Relay
  • Thermostat
  • Control board
  • Compressor circuit
  • Internal wiring

Electrical diagnosis is particularly important because replacing the compressor when the actual problem is a power or control fault can result in unnecessary expense.

5. Freezer Working but Fridge Section Warm

This problem is common with frost-free refrigerators. The freezer may remain cold while the refrigerator compartment becomes warm because of blocked air passages, evaporator-fan failure, ice accumulation, or a malfunctioning defrost system.

Compressor Repair and Replacement

The compressor is the central component of a conventional vapor-compression refrigeration system. If it fails, the refrigerator may stop cooling completely.

A technician should test the compressor and associated electrical components before recommending replacement.

Refrigerant Leak Detection and Gas Recharge

Low refrigerant levels can result from a leak rather than normal consumption. A professional technician should identify and address the leak before recharging the system.

Refrigerant service may involve:

  1. Diagnosing cooling performance
  2. Checking the refrigeration circuit
  3. Identifying leaks
  4. Repairing the affected section
  5. Evacuating the system where required
  6. Charging the correct refrigerant
  7. Testing operating performance

Thermostat Repair and Replacement

A faulty thermostat or temperature sensor can cause a refrigerator to overcool, undercool, or fail to maintain a stable temperature.

Door Gasket Replacement

A damaged door seal allows cold air to escape and warm air to enter. This makes the compressor work harder and may increase energy consumption.

Replacing a worn gasket can be a relatively simple way of improving refrigerator performance.

Fan Motor Repair

Modern refrigerators use fans to circulate air and remove heat from the refrigeration system. A defective evaporator or condenser fan can affect cooling performance.

Defrost System Repair

Frost-free refrigerators rely on automatic defrost systems. Problems with the heater, sensor, timer, thermostat, or control board can cause excessive ice buildup.

Estimated Fridge Repair Costs in Westlands

The following figures are estimated market ranges, not fixed quotations. Actual prices depend on the refrigerator brand, model, fault, parts required, technician labor, and complexity of the repair.

Common Fridge Repair Service Estimated Cost (KSh)
Diagnosis / inspection 500 – 1,500
Minor electrical repair 1,000 – 3,000
Thermostat replacement 2,000 – 4,500
Door gasket replacement 1,500 – 4,000
Fan motor replacement 2,500 – 6,000
Defrost-system repair 2,500 – 6,000
Drain blockage repair 1,000 – 3,000
Refrigerant leak diagnosis 2,000 – 5,000
Refrigerant recharge 2,500 – 6,000
Compressor relay/overload replacement 2,000 – 4,500
Compressor replacement 8,000 – 20,000+
Control-board repair 4,000 – 10,000+
Major refrigerator repair 8,000 – 25,000+
Commercial refrigerator repair 5,000 – 30,000+

These figures should be used for budgeting rather than as a final quotation. A technician should inspect the appliance before confirming the repair price.

Fridge Repair or Replacement?

Not every faulty refrigerator needs to be replaced.

Repair may make sense when:

  • The refrigerator is relatively new.
  • The cabinet is in good condition.
  • The compressor and refrigeration system are repairable.
  • Replacement parts are available.
  • The repair cost is substantially below the cost of a comparable new appliance.

Replacement may be more appropriate when an old refrigerator has multiple major failures or when the repair cost approaches the price of a reliable replacement appliance.

Refrigerator Maintenance Tips

Regular maintenance can extend the operating life of a refrigerator.

Keep Condenser Areas Clean

Dust and dirt around condenser components can interfere with heat dissipation. Cleaning should be performed according to the refrigerator manufacturer’s instructions.

Check the Door Seal

Inspect the gasket for cracks, deformation, or poor contact with the cabinet.

Avoid Overloading

Excessive loading can restrict airflow and make it harder for the appliance to maintain consistent temperatures.

Do Not Block Air Vents

Internal air vents need to remain unobstructed so cold air can circulate properly.

Address Problems Early

A refrigerator that is making unusual noises, developing excessive frost, leaking water, or struggling to maintain temperature should be inspected rather than operated until a major failure occurs.

How to Choose the Right Fridge Technician

Before hiring a technician in Westlands, consider:

  1. Experience: Choose someone experienced with your refrigerator type and brand.
  2. Diagnosis: The technician should identify the fault before replacing expensive components.
  3. Parts: Ask whether replacement parts are genuine, manufacturer-approved, or compatible.
  4. Warranty: Confirm whether the repair and replacement parts carry a warranty.
  5. Quotation: Request an estimate before authorizing major repairs.
  6. Safety: Refrigeration and electrical work should be performed using appropriate tools and procedures.
  7. Convenience: For large refrigerators, on-site repair can be preferable to transportation.
  8. Commercial experience: Businesses should choose technicians familiar with commercial refrigeration where applicable.
